Maguire et al - aim
to investigate changes in the brains of London taxi drivers and the function of the Hippocampus in relation to spatial navigational memory
Draganski et al - aim
to investigate whether human brains change structure in response to environmental demands, such as practicing a juggling routine (cascade)
Radke et al - aim
to investigate how an increase in testosterone may affect the amygdala in response to stress in women
Baumgartner et al - aim
to investigate the role of oxytocin in creating trust
Passamonti et al - aim
to investigate the effects of serotonin depletion on the brain using impulsive reactive aggression
Fisher et al - aim
to investigate the central role of dopamine in the brain as a response to loved ones
Saxton et al - aim
to investigate how androstenedione can modulate a woman’s judgement of male attractiveness in an ecologically valid situation
Zhou et al - aim
to investigate how AND and EST steroids play a role in human sexual behaviour
Kendler et al - aim
to investigate the extent to which genetic inheritance influences behaviour
Weissman et al - aim
to study the potential genetic nature of Major Depressive Disorder (MDD)
Curtis et al - aim
to test the hypothesis that disgust is an adaptation that servers to prevent disease and protect us from pathogens
Buss - aim
to investigate gender and cultural difference in heterosexual mate preference
